World Wide Web
An information system where documents and other web resources are identified by Uniform Resource Locators (URLs), which can be accessed via the Internet.
Intranet
A private network accessible only by an organization's staff, often used to share information and computing resources within the organization.
Browsers
Software applications through which users primarily access the Web.
URLs
Uniform Resource Locators, which are the addresses used to access websites and resources on the internet.
